AVMA members press Congress for illicit xylazine, dog importation laws

AVMA News

They urged Congress to support two AVMA-backed bills aimed at ensuring dogs are healthy when imported into the United States and to combat trafficking of the animal sedative xylazine without hindering veterinary access to the drug.
